US Open Under Fire: Transparency Demands Rise Following 2025 Presale Criticism

The US Open, a prestigious tennis tournament attracting millions of spectators annually, finds itself embroiled in controversy following a backlash against its 2025 ticket presale. Fans and industry experts alike are demanding greater transparency from the United States Tennis Association (USTA) regarding the ticketing process, raising concerns about fairness and accessibility. The uproar highlights a growing need for accountability in the management of major sporting events.

The initial presale, touted as an opportunity for loyal fans to secure seats for the highly anticipated 2025 tournament, quickly devolved into chaos. Reports flooded social media of technical glitches, lengthy wait times, and ultimately, a frustrating inability to purchase tickets. Many fans expressed their disappointment, feeling the process was rigged in favor of bots or privileged buyers, leaving genuine fans empty-handed.

Lack of Transparency Fuels the Fire

The USTA's response to the criticism has only served to intensify the public outcry. Many feel the organization hasn't adequately addressed the concerns raised, leading to accusations of a lack of transparency. The lack of clear communication regarding the number of tickets available, the allocation process, and the measures taken to prevent bot purchases has fueled the flames of public discontent. This lack of transparency is a major issue, potentially eroding public trust in the tournament's organization.

Calls for Reform and Increased Accountability

The current situation has prompted calls for significant reforms within the US Open's ticketing system. Experts suggest implementing stricter measures to combat bot purchases, including advanced verification systems and stricter limits on the number of tickets an individual can purchase. Furthermore, a more transparent allocation process, clearly outlining the number of tickets reserved for different categories of buyers (e.g., members, sponsors, general public), is crucial to restoring public confidence.

Several fan advocacy groups have already begun organizing campaigns demanding greater accountability from the USTA. Their demands include:

  • Independent audits of the ticketing system: To ensure fairness and prevent future irregularities.
  • Publicly accessible data on ticket sales: To provide transparency regarding allocation and sales figures.
  • Improved customer service: To address complaints effectively and efficiently.
  • Enhanced anti-bot measures: To create a level playing field for genuine fans.

The Future of US Open Ticketing

The controversy surrounding the 2025 US Open presale serves as a crucial lesson for other major sporting events. It highlights the importance of robust ticketing systems, transparent processes, and proactive measures to combat fraud. The USTA now faces the challenge of rebuilding public trust and implementing significant changes to ensure a fairer and more accessible ticketing system for future tournaments. Failing to address these concerns could have long-term consequences for the tournament's reputation and its relationship with its loyal fanbase. The ball is firmly in the USTA's court to demonstrate its commitment to fair play, both on and off the court. Only time will tell if they rise to the challenge.
